Magento 2 Date Picker с Mindate в качестве даты другого поля даты - PullRequest
0 голосов
/ 27 декабря 2018

У меня есть 2 поля даты в моем пользовательском модуле (Дата начала и Дата окончания), и с помощью приведенного ниже кода я могу получить 2 поля со средствами выбора даты.

<div class="row">
    <label class="control-label">Start Date</label>
    <input name="start_date" id="start_datepicker" title="Start Date" value="" type="text" >
</div>
<div class="row">
    <label class="control-label">End Date</label>
    <input name="end_date" id="end_datepicker" title="End Date" value="" type="text" >
</div>
<script>
    require([
        "jquery",
        "mage/calendar"
    ], function ($) {
        var curdate = new Date();
        $("#start_datepicker").calendar({
            showsTime: false,
            hideIfNoPrevNext: true,
            minDate: curdate
        });
        $("#end_datepicker").calendar({
            showsTime: false,
            hideIfNoPrevNext: true,
            minDate: curdate
        });
    });
</script>

Теперь я хочу дату началаДата выбора в качестве минимальной даты поля «Дата окончания» (дата окончания всегда должна быть больше даты начала).

Как мне добиться этого в моем случае ??

Любые предложения.

Заранее спасибо.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...